The Mumbai pop/punk band pack in plenty across eight songs

IF YOU GO back to the albums released in 2013 within the Indian independent music scene, one record that stands out is Mumbai pop/punk outfit The Lightyears Explode’s 10-track debut effort The Revenge of Kalicharan. Since then, the band’s lineup has altered, with drummer Jeremy D’Souza replacing Aaron Carvalho and guitarist Jishnu Guha aka Short Round coming on board as a live member, however, the group’s founders in vocalist-guitarist Saurabh Roy and bassist Shalom Benjamin have kept going strong.
